#7d8af8 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7d8af8 is composed of 49% red, 54.1%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.6%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 73.1%. #7d8af8 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#0015f1.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

● #7d8af8 color description : Soft blue.
The hexadecimal color #7d8af8 has RGB values of R:125, G:138,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 8227576.
